Hi I have a bunch (20-35) control files that I want to run through the trajectory model. Is there a more efficient way to do it, instead of retrieving each one individually? I haven't used batch code before so hopefully it's not necessary or too difficult. Thank you in advance for your help. I'm using Windows 11.

As you wrote, scripting can be very useful to run many trajectories. Please see Sec. 4.1 of our HYSPLIT tutorial at https://www.ready.noaa.gov/documents/Tu ... basic.html. Click the terminal icon to the left of the penguin icon to view a Windows script that performs HYSPLIT trajectory. Download the script and use the notepad program to edit the script to fit your needs.

If you want to run the script as is, make sure HYSPLIT is installed at C:\hysplit (so that the C:\hysplit\exec folder exists) and HYSPLIT tutorial at C:\Tutorial. Open a DOS terminal (cmd.exe), change directory to C:\Tutorial, type traj_basic.bat and hit the enter key. Once the trajectory run completes successfully, the script will open a web browser to show a plot.
